
Biography
Nigel John Taylor is an English musician, singer, songwriter, producer and actor, who is best known as the bass guitarist and founding member of new wave band Duran Duran. He recorded a dozen solo releases (albums, EPs, and video projects) through his private record label B5 Records, had a lead role in the movie Sugar Town, and made appearances in a half dozen other film projects. Taylor was also a member of two supergroups: The Power Station and Neurotic Outsiders. (Wikipedia)
